    Brandon Sutter: Sutter scores as Canes lose again

    Brandon Sutter - C - CAR - Nov. 6 - 10:18 pm et

    Brandon Sutter scored in the first period as the Carolina Hurricanes lost to the Toronto Maple Leafs 3-2 Friday night.
    This was Sutter’s third goal of the season all coming in the Canes' last four games. Sergei Samsonov scored the other goal for Carolina. Rod Brind’Amour, Joe Corvo, Andrew Alberts, and Jussi Jokinen registered assists in the loss. Nov. 6 - 10:18 pm et
